In the ever-evolving realm of cloud hosting services, two terms often emerge as central players: bare metal servers and virtualization. These technological stalwarts are offered by a multitude of web hosts as part of their cloud hosting services, but today, we’re here to put virtualization under the spotlight. In this article, we aim to shed light on the manifold advantages of virtualization, helping you grasp why it might just be the best choice for your cloud hosting needs.
Let’s start with the fundamental concept that sets virtualization apart – multi-tenancy. While bare metal servers are dedicated to a single user or organization, virtualization takes a different approach. It partitions a single physical server into multiple virtual servers. This architectural marvel allows multiple users or organizations to share the resources of a single server. In essence, it’s like carpooling for your computing needs, minimizing waste and maximizing the utilization of these precious resources.
Security is a paramount concern in today’s digital landscape. Bare metal servers have traditionally been lauded for their high level of security, primarily because they operate on a single-tenancy model. However, virtualization isn’t too far behind in this race. Hypervisor-based virtualization, the most common form, creates an isolated environment for each virtual machine (VM). It’s akin to having your own private office within a bustling co-working space. Each VM operates independently, separate from other tenants, bolstering security. Moreover, virtualization offers a level of flexibility that’s truly remarkable. Users can customize and adjust security settings as needed, sculpting a robust and adaptable security framework that aligns perfectly with their unique requirements.
Performance is the lifeblood of any IT operation, and here’s where virtualization shines in all its glory. While proponents of bare metal servers argue that they offer consistent performance due to their non-shared resources, virtualization isn’t left lagging far behind. In fact, it excels in its own right. The dynamic nature of virtualized environments allows for unparalleled scalability. Within these virtual ecosystems, resources can be allocated and reallocated on the fly, much like a conductor adjusting the orchestra to match the crescendo of a symphony. This ensures optimal performance for each virtual machine, tailored precisely to its current workload. In essence, virtualization offers performance that is not just consistent but also perfectly adaptable.
Lastly, let’s delve into the realm of control. Bare metal servers do provide complete control over resources, which can be a blessing or a curse. Often, it leads to underutilization or overprovisioning, akin to buying a mansion when all you need is a cozy cottage. Virtualization, on the other hand, is a master of balance. It bestows users with control over their allocated resources while also ensuring efficient use of the overall server resources. It’s akin to having a thermostat that not only lets you set the temperature but also optimizes energy consumption to keep you cozy without burning a hole in your pocket.
In conclusion, virtualization emerges as a formidable choice for organizations navigating the cloud. With its efficient resource utilization, robust and flexible security, scalable performance, and a balanced approach to control, it’s not just an option; it’s a strategic advantage in the ever-competitive landscape of cloud hosting services. So, if you’re looking to embrace the future, virtualization might just be the power move your organization needs.